Creative Budgeting Techniques

Budgeting does not have to be a chore; in fact, it can be a creative exercise. Start by tracking your expenses to identify areas where you can cut back. Try the 50/30/20 rule: allocate 50% of your income to necessities, 30% to wants, and 20% to savings. This method encourages disciplined spending while allowing for personal enjoyment, ultimately contributing to financial stability.

Investing for the Future

Investing is a crucial component of achieving financial freedom. Begin by researching different investment options such as stocks, bonds, or mutual funds. Understand your risk tolerance and invest accordingly. Remember, investing isn’t a get-rich-quick scheme; it’s about making gradual, calculated moves that can provide substantial returns over time.
